五个编程阶段是什么意思

不及物动词 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    五个编程阶段指的是软件开发过程中的五个主要阶段,包括需求分析、设计、编码、测试和维护。

    1. 需求分析阶段:在这个阶段,开发团队与客户合作,明确软件系统的需求和目标。通过与客户的沟通和讨论,确定软件的功能、性能要求、用户界面设计等方面的要求。

    2. 设计阶段:在需求分析的基础上,进行软件系统的整体设计。包括系统架构设计、模块划分、数据结构设计、算法设计等。在这个阶段,需要考虑系统的可扩展性、可维护性、性能等方面的问题。

    3. 编码阶段:在设计阶段确定的设计方案的基础上,进行实际的编码工作。开发团队根据设计文档,使用编程语言将设计方案转化为可执行的代码。在编码过程中,需要遵循编码规范,保证代码的可读性、可维护性和可测试性。

    4. 测试阶段:在编码完成后,进行软件系统的测试工作。包括单元测试、集成测试和系统测试等。通过对软件系统进行各种测试,发现并修复潜在的缺陷和问题,确保软件系统的质量和稳定性。

    5. 维护阶段:软件系统交付给客户后,会进入维护阶段。在这个阶段,开发团队会对软件系统进行修复bug、更新功能、优化性能等工作。维护阶段的目标是确保软件系统持续运行,并不断满足用户的需求。

    以上五个阶段是软件开发过程中不可或缺的环节,每个阶段都有其独特的任务和目标,只有经过每个阶段的细致工作,才能开发出高质量的软件系统。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程阶段指的是在进行软件开发或编程项目时,按照一定的顺序进行的一系列活动或阶段。这些阶段通常包括:分析阶段、设计阶段、编码阶段、测试阶段和部署阶段。

    1. 分析阶段:在这个阶段,开发团队与客户或项目发起者合作,明确项目的需求和目标。开发团队会收集并分析用户需求,确定项目的范围和功能,并制定项目计划和时间表。

    2. 设计阶段:在这个阶段,开发团队会根据分析阶段的结果,设计软件系统的结构和架构。这包括确定系统的组成部分、模块和功能,以及定义它们之间的关系和交互方式。在设计阶段,还会制定详细的设计文档,包括流程图、类图、数据库设计等。

    3. 编码阶段:在这个阶段,开发团队会根据设计阶段的要求,使用编程语言将系统的各个模块和功能实现。开发人员会编写代码,实现系统的各项功能,并进行必要的调试和优化。编码阶段是整个开发过程中最为关键和耗时的阶段。

    4. 测试阶段:在这个阶段,开发团队会对编码完成的系统进行全面的测试和验证。这包括单元测试、集成测试、系统测试等。测试人员会使用各种测试技术和工具,检查系统的正确性、性能、稳定性和安全性。测试阶段旨在发现并修复系统中的错误和缺陷。

    5. 部署阶段:在这个阶段,开发团队会将经过测试和验证的系统部署到目标环境中,使其可以被最终用户或客户使用。这包括安装和配置软件、迁移数据、培训用户等。部署阶段是整个项目的最后一个阶段,也是将软件交付给用户的关键步骤。

    这五个编程阶段按照顺序进行,每个阶段都有其独特的目标和活动,以确保软件开发过程的有效性和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    五个编程阶段指的是软件开发过程中的五个主要阶段,也被称为软件开发生命周期。这五个阶段包括需求分析、设计、编码、测试和维护。每个阶段都有其特定的任务和目标,并且它们按照特定的顺序进行。

    1. 需求分析阶段:在这个阶段,开发团队与客户或项目相关人员合作,了解项目的需求和目标。开发团队会收集、分析和记录需求,以确定系统的功能和特性。这个阶段的目标是确保开发团队对项目的需求有清晰的理解,以便后续的设计和实现。

    2. 设计阶段:在需求分析阶段确定了系统的功能和特性之后,开发团队将开始进行系统的设计。设计阶段涉及到系统的架构设计、模块设计、数据库设计等。开发团队需要确定系统的整体结构和各个模块之间的关系,以便后续的编码和测试。

    3. 编码阶段:在设计阶段完成之后,开发团队将开始实现系统的功能。在编码阶段,开发团队将根据设计文档编写代码,实现系统的各个模块。编码阶段是将设计转化为实际代码的过程,开发团队需要按照编码规范和最佳实践进行编码。

    4. 测试阶段:在编码阶段完成之后,开发团队将进行系统的测试。测试阶段的目标是验证系统的功能和性能是否符合需求,并找出系统中可能存在的错误和缺陷。测试阶段包括单元测试、集成测试、系统测试等,开发团队需要编写测试用例并执行测试,以确保系统的质量和稳定性。

    5. 维护阶段:在系统经过测试并上线之后,开发团队将进入维护阶段。维护阶段包括对系统的修复、更新和改进。开发团队需要及时响应用户的反馈和需求,并进行相应的维护工作。维护阶段是软件开发生命周期中持续进行的阶段,直到系统被废弃或替换。

    这五个编程阶段是软件开发过程中的基本阶段,每个阶段都有其特定的任务和目标,并且它们相互关联、相互依赖。在实际的软件开发过程中,开发团队通常会根据具体的项目需求和开发方法论来进行阶段的划分和实施。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部